Graybar to Host Nationwide Security Integrator Training Program
ST. LOUIS — Graybar, an electrical, communications and data networking products distributor, will host IP training courses for security integrators in conjunction with Brocade, a networking solutions provider.
The one-day training seminars will be available in seven cities nationwide. Each class is free to registered participants and includes a continental breakfast and networking lunch. Upon successful completion of the seminar participants will receive a certificate of course completion, plus ongoing access to Brocade’s Physical Security Lab and a promotional voucher to take the Brocade Accredited Physical Security Specialist (BAPSS) exam.
The IP training dates and locations include:
- March 21: San Jose, Calif.
- March 22: San Jose
- April 25: St. Louis
- May 23: Pittsburgh
- June 27: Teterboro, N.J.
- July 25: Forest Park, Ga.
- August 22: Houston
- Oct. 24: Philadelphia
Graybar will host all courses at its branches in each city, with the exception of the San Jose seminars, which will take place at Brocade’s headquarters.
“These seminars will provide opportunities for security integrators to meet and learn from leading IP professionals, receive hands-on training and leave with a more solid understanding of IP networks,” said Karl Griffith, director, enterprise market for Graybar. “We are excited to work with Brocade to offer these one-day training sessions for our mutual customers.”
